Breakdown of Costs Involved
The costs for acquiring a driving license in Belgium normally consist of a number of parts. Below is a table laying out these costs.
Expense Category | Approximated Cost (EUR) | Description |
---|---|---|
Theoretical Exam Fee | 15 – 30 | Charges for taking the composed theoretical driving test. |
Practical Exam Fee | 60 – 100 | Expenses connected with taking the practical driving exam. |
Chauffeur’s Education Course | 1,200 – 1,800 | Tuition for driving school, consisting of lessons and products. |
Medical Certificate | 25 – 50 | Required health check to make sure fitness to drive. |
Application Fee | 15 – 25 | Administrative fee for processing the application. |
Learning Permit | 15 – 20 | Fee for acquiring a student’s permit if suitable. |
International License | 20 – 40 | Cost associated with acquiring a worldwide driving permit. |
Additional Tests | 20 – 100 | Costs if additional theoretical or dry runs are required. |
Total Estimated Cost
- Typical Range: snelrijbewijs EUR1,300 – EUR2,200
The overall cost can vary substantially based upon aspects such as private driving ability, the chosen driving school, and the number of attempts at the exams.

Elements Affecting Costs
There are a number of elements that might influence the general cost of obtaining a driving license in Belgium:
- Choice of Driving School: Different schools might have varied rates structures.
- Lesson Duration and Frequency: More extensive lessons or longer durations might sustain greater costs.
- Number of Attempts: Failure to pass exams might lead to repeat costs.
- Geographical Location: Costs might differ in between city and backwoods and throughout areas in Belgium.
